Nickel, Tin Markets in Small Deficit
Global nickel market ended in small deficit of 8,400 tonnes in January-March 2016 with apparent demand exceeding production. According to WBMS, the calculated full year surplus had stood at 33.6 kt during the whole year 2015. |
Indonesia’s PT Antam Q1 Nickel Output Drops
[Ferro-Alloys.com]Indonesia’s PT Antam Tbk said that the company produced 4,357 tons of nickel in the first quarter, decreasing by 3.4% from 4,512 tons in the same period of last year. |

South Africa Chamber of Mines Says Half of Members in the Red
[Ferro-Alloys.com]South Africa’s Chamber of Mines warned Wednesday that nearly half of its members were in loss-making territory as a result of a sustained rout in commodity prices, climbing costs, falling productivity and regulatory issues. |

Ore Output to Rise to 1.6 MT in A Couple of Months: Sandur
Nazim Sheikh, Joint Managing Director, Sandur Manganese, expects iron ore production to shoot up to 1.6 million tonnes per annum (mtpa) from its current levels of 0.74 mtpa in a couple of months after it recently received environment clearences for the same. |
